Caribbean Cruising and Caribbean sailing was made for the Virgin Islands. It's easy to see why so many European nations and pirates plied these pristine islands and waters. The modern day Virgin Islands are home to the largest charter sailing fleets in the western hemisphere and St Thomas is the port of call for most Caribbean Cruise ships. Captain Hollywood Joe Captain “Hollywood’s” father was a Pan Am Airline pilot that was based in the Caribbean, so the Captain grew up in the Virgin Islands. He came to know every inch of the waters in the area as he has spent over 30 years in the islands. He served a combat tour in Vietnam where he was wounded. He recovered in nearby Puerto Rico before returning home to restart his Caribbean Sailing business.

Captain Joe unfurls the sails and the Treazzure snaps into speed. We are in Pillsbury Sound the two mile channel that separates St Thomas from the nature island of St John. The Sound is dotted with islands and rocky islets. It is not hard to imagine that this area housed the entire fleet of Columbus on his second voyage in 1493, or gold laden Spanish Galleons in the 1600’s trying to make a dash up the British Virgin Islands chain and hoped to avoid the English Admiral Drake or a horde of Dutch Pirates.
